Output 40a20e95033dd7bfd665bb8e1c42986d14d0b68989b0ab241e791bd97e2a4ffd:0

value
130000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 de66b4f2c46a079c7290c3af0ed64dcb2bd222a0 OP_EQUAL
address
3MxxyKqxZnzxskTMxRfc1u3hqJ6KkFTAD4
transaction
40a20e95033dd7bfd665bb8e1c42986d14d0b68989b0ab241e791bd97e2a4ffd
confirmations
305867
spent
true